What are some common challenges faced by legal professionals working at Sony, and how can applicants prepare for them?

Legal professionals at Sony often navigate complex, fast-paced environments where they must handle a diverse range of issues, including intellectual property rights, entertainment law, and international regulations. A key challenge is staying current with evolving laws across multiple jurisdictions, as Sony operates globally. Applicants can prepare by developing strong research skills, demonstrating adaptability, and gaining experience in both in-house and cross-functional collaboration. Success in this role often depends on proactive communication and the ability to balance risk management with the company’s creative goals.

What is Sony Legal?

Sony Legal typically refers to the legal department or legal team within Sony Group Corporation, which is responsible for handling all legal matters for the company. This includes providing legal advice, managing contracts, ensuring compliance with laws and regulations, protecting intellectual property, and representing Sony in legal disputes. The department works closely with other business units to support business operations while minimizing legal risks. Sony Legal also helps navigate international laws as Sony operates in multiple countries worldwide.

Job Purpose:

SMP's Employment Counsel serves as the senior legal authority on employment and labor matters across all jurisdictions in which Sony Music Publishing operates. This role provides strategic counsel to executive leadership, partners closely with People Experience leadership, and ensures a consistent, compliant, and valuesaligned approach to workforce matters worldwide.

What You'll Do: (job responsibilities)

  • Serve as a trusted advisor to executive leadership and the People Experience team on global employment law strategy and risk management.

  • Lead and oversee all employmentrelated legal matters across multiple jurisdictions.

  • Partner with People Experience, Compliance, and Corporate Communications on workforce strategy, policy development, crisis response, and change management.

  • Manage employment litigation, investigations, and disputes, including the oversight of outside counsel.

  • Design, implement, and maintain global employment policies that balance legal compliance with business and cultural priorities.

  • Advise employment agreements, executive compensation, benefits, terminations, restructurings, and M&Arelated employment matters.

  • Monitor and interpret global legislative and regulatory developments impacting the workforce.

  • Deliver training and education to leaders and employees to raise awareness, strengthen capability, and mitigate risk.

Who You Are: (skills and experience required)

  • Aligned with Sony Music Publishing's Global People Promise, Values, and Leadership Behaviors.

  • Juris Doctor (JD) from an accredited law school with active bar membership in at least one U.S. jurisdiction.

  • Minimum of 10 years of employment law experience, including senior inhouse and/or toptier law firm experience.

  • Litigation experience preferred.

  • Demonstrated experience advising executivelevel stakeholders with sound judgment and commercial perspective.

  • Deep expertise in U.S. employment law with strong familiarity across international labor frameworks.

  • Proven ability to educate and train the workforce on complex legal topics.

  • Spanish language proficiency preferred.

  • Must be authorized to work in the United States
